  • Richard Hammond is at the 1999 Frankfurt Motor Show in Germany, taking a look at a big luxury car from French manufacturers Peugeot - the 607. Plus, he speaks to the chief executive of Peugeot - Planner Christian Priser, to find out whether he thinks the 607 can compete and succeed in the luxury car market.
